Is their a separate bulb for the high beam? My high beam will not turn on I'm not sure if its the switch or time for a new bulb.The regular running light still works but if I switch on the high beam the light goes dark. Thanks.

Two separate filaments inside of the bulb. I know that one can fail without the other failing.
If it's a 7" round, this is a good replacement:
www.summitracing.com/parts/WAG-H6024/
any brand H6024 lamp will probably drop in no problem.

The H6024 sealed beam I listed above is a halogen sealed unit that drops in with no modification (the "H" designator means halogen type). Increases light about 3X. Same wattage as stock light. Can't beat it for $12.
